The yuletide spirit was in full force in the New Ross area as the community celebrated its annual Christmas festival with a full slate of activities.

People could cast a ballot for best decorated Christmas tree at Ross Farm Museum, shoppers looking for the perfect present could check out crafts and gifts at various locations, and farms hosted wagon rides and demos.

Food and musical entertainment were also key ingredients of the 23rd annual festival, which ran from December 2-4.
